- The Department of Disability and Aging (DDA) is seeking candidates for the Behavioral Therapy Specialist (BTS) position at the Harold Jordan Center.
- DDA operates the Harold Jordan Center located in Nashville.
- The Harold Jordan Center is a facility that provides 24-hour residential care to support and maintain the physical, intellectual, social, and emotional capabilities of people with an intellectual disability. In addition, the Harold Jordan Center offers a residential program that provides specialized in forensic and behavior stabilization services to persons with an intellectual disability.
- The Harold Jordan Center is primarily responsible for ensuring the daily health, safety, and welfare of people who reside there while also providing for their daily services and supports.
- The services typically provided are personalized care, self-help training, ambulating, communication and socialization skills, intensive care for personalized habilitation training in self-help, language development, and motor skills for people with intellectual disabilities.
